On October 12, the Vietnamese Embassy in Iran, in collaboration with the Asian Mayors Forum, the Tehran City Government and the Tehran Metro Rail Company, held the opening ceremony of a photo exhibition themed “Vietnam: Eternal Beauty and Vitality”. This is one of the events in a series of activities to celebrate the 80th anniversary of the National Day of the Socialist Republic of Vietnam (September 2, 1945 - September 2, 2025).
The exhibition introduces over 20 typical photos of the country, people and culture of Vietnam - from famous landscapes such as Ha Long, Ninh Binh, Da Nang, Hanoi , Ho Chi Minh City..., to everyday moments, traditional festivals and the beauty of modern cities.
The exhibition was held at Tajrish Metro Station - one of Tehran's largest transport hubs. The exhibition helps tens of thousands of passengers every day have the opportunity to admire and feel the beauty of Vietnam, from everyday moments to traditional festivals, cultural heritage and majestic natural landscapes of Vietnam.

Expressing his honor that Tajrish station was chosen as the venue for the photo exhibition “Vietnam: Beauty and Eternal Vitality”, Mr. Saeed Lotfi – General Director of Tehran Metro Rail Company emphasized: “Iran has more than 40 years of experience in developing and operating the metro system. Tehran alone currently has 9 metro lines with a total length of 500 km; Tajrish station serves about 40,000 passengers per day. With such passenger traffic, the exhibition will certainly help many Iranian people understand more about Vietnam - a friendly country with rich cultural identity.”
